 Nestling in the upper reaches of the Ebbw Fach Valley lies the town of Nantyglo and Blaina. 


The Local Government Act 1972, brought about a nationwide reorganisation of local government. The implementation of the Act during 1974, brought the five former Urban District Councils of Abertillery; Brynmawr; Ebbw Vale; Nantyglo & Blaina and Tredegar together to create Blaenau Gwent Borough Council.

Nantyglo and Blaina Community Council was established to continue some of the functions of the previous UDC and to provide local representation on various statutory and voluntary organisations. The first meeting of the community council, which was held on the 27th February 1974, resolved to adopt town status for Nantyglo and Blaina and thus the community council became a town council.

Council membership is of 16 unpaid, elected members, 8 for Nantyglo and 8 for Blaina.
